Output 66408ee41241b602dd22b04f8ffa97f84d47ba2d6485d760109feffdaf608d37:104

value
578607
script pubkey
OP_0 OP_PUSHBYTES_20 5c80f032f154c1a3a783c06b1d41f026c99f5b00
address
bc1qtjq0qvh32nq68furcp436s0symye7kcqtqhlyj
transaction
66408ee41241b602dd22b04f8ffa97f84d47ba2d6485d760109feffdaf608d37
confirmations
69048
spent
true